Are you ready to rise to the challenge of climate change with the team that will deliver? Form Energy is a U.S. technology and manufacturing company that is developing and commercializing pioneering energy storage technologies to enable the electric grid to run on 100% renewable energy, every day of the year.

Supported by leading investors such as Breakthrough Energy Ventures, ArcelorMittal, TPG Rise, MIT’s The Engine, and others, we share a common belief that low-cost, multi-day energy storage is the key to enable tomorrow’s zero carbon electric grid. Role Description:

The Development Test group, part of Engineering within the Technology org at Form, is instrumental in providing battery testing platforms and services across all of Form's facilities and is invaluable in delivering and scaling our technology.

 

Form Energy is hiring a Manager of Test Operations in Somerville, MA, to own all battery testing operations. As part of the broader group, you will lead, develop, and evolve all battery testing processes, including test execution and test infrastructure maintenance, while upholding the highest level of safety within the battery test labs. You will work closely with the cell build team and other teams within the Development Test organization to understand battery testing needs and establish operational processes to maximize operational efficiency. You will manage a team of associate managers, ops test engineers, and test technicians responsible for test execution, test infrastructure maintenance, and equipment upkeep.

What You'll Do:

  • Grow and lead the Test Operations Team, responsible for all test execution, test operations, and infrastructure maintenance in Somerville, MA

  • Advance and operationalize a world-class battery testing facility  

  • Implement continuous process improvements to ensure high test reliability and operational excellence

  • Support major battery testing initiatives and projects to expand test capabilities, including the development and implementation of new test methods and new instrumentations 

  • Forecast different projections for test resource demand scenarios and prepare for operational needs 

  • Build and maintain resource plans and budgets for test operations  

  • Embody and instill a strong safety-first culture in the battery test lab

What You'll Bring:

  • 8+ years experience in technical operations, ideally in electrochemical testing environments 

  • Prior leadership and management experience is required, demonstrating a clear record of success in hiring, building, and leading small to medium-sized teams  

  • Experience responding to the needs of a dynamic organization, including a track record of establishing new or improving existing processes within technical operations 

  • Ability to navigate all levels of the technology development organization to understand current and upcoming needs, cross-prioritize initiatives and communicate expectations 

  • Excellent leadership, project management, communication, and organizational skills 

  • Bachelor’s Degree or higher in Engineering or equivalent experience
